A Dangerous Love
first published 2006 NAL Trade, 2006 417 pages
Orphaned by England's War of the Roses and betrayed by her half-sister, Elizabeth of York, Adair Radcliffe is taken captive during a border raid and sold into servitude to Scottish laird Conal Bruce. The laird seeks a housekeeper-but finds that beneath the girl's dirty, disheveled appearance is a spirited violet-eyed beauty who refuses to be tamed.
